More enemies and progress on the warehouse level
Added two new enemy types - a fixed turret as well as a giant, moving spider robot, and a nice effect where the latter crashes through the wall at an unexpected time.
Using unreal engine 5's chaos physics, the fields plugin, and controlling enemy path finding a bit by blocking out the edges of the destructible wall, finally led to the intended effect.
It was also time to start moving away from the blocky, overly simplified level layout in the warehouse level. As can be seen in the screenshot, some textures have changed, and a number of beams have been added to make the warehouse look more realistic - but it's not yet finalized. A few new rooms were also added. In the next update, I hope to have more or less finished the warehouse level in its first draft form, and after that begins fine tuning and tweaking all little details to make for the best possible playing experience.
